Sports often consists of physical activities or a game that requires some skills or physical abilities. Sports can be teamsports as well as solo-sports, and they can be practiced indoor as well as outdoor. Practicing sports often improves overall health and mental wellness. While some people take parts to big events in order to compete agains each other, like the Olympics or the Paralympics, other people prefer to practice sports as a hobby.
